What withdrawal means

The applicant withdrew this application before Test Valley decided it, and is free to submit a revised scheme at any time. More in our guide to what happens after a planning decision.

About lawful development applications

A lawful development certificate is a legal determination that existing or proposed works do not need planning permission; the merits of the scheme are not considered. More in our guide to planning application types.
